Aktivasi Repostory di Red Hat Enterprise Linux (RHEL)




Aktivasi Repository Red Hat (RHEL)

    Red Hat Enterprise Linux (RHEL) adalah salah satu distribusi Linux yang paling banyak digunakan di kalangan enterprise karena kestabilannya, dukungan jangka panjang, serta keamanannya yang sangat baik. Namun, untuk dapat menginstal software dan update dari repositori resmi, kita perlu mengaktifkan repository terlebih dahulu.

   Repository pada Linux adalah lokasi penyimpanan paket-paket aplikasi yang dapat diakses oleh sistem operasi untuk mengunduh dan menginstal aplikasi. Di RHEL, akses ke repositori resmi hanya dapat dilakukan setelah sistem didaftarkan menggunakan Subscription Manager.

    Red Hat memberikan Developer Subscription secara gratis, yang dapat digunakan oleh pelajar atau developer untuk keperluan belajar dan pengembangan.

Sebelum mulai, pastikan:

  • memiliki koneksi internet

  • sudah memiliki akun Red Hat Developer (gratis untuk individu)

  • Sistem Anda menggunakan RHEL dan punya akses terminal sebagai root (atau pakai sudo)

✅ 1. Membuat Akun Red Hat Developer (Gratis)

Jika belum punya akun Red Hat, daftarkan diri melalui:

🔗 https://developers.redhat.com/register

  • Isi data yang diminta

  • Konfirmasi email 

  • Setelah sukses, login ke akun yang sudah dibuat

Dengan akun ini, akan mendapatkan Red Hat Developer Subscription, yaitu langganan gratis yang bisa dipakai untuk development/testing.

     2. Login ke Sistem RHEL dan Registrasi

  • Buka terminal dan login sebagai root atau gunakan sudo. Lalu jalankan perintah :
sudo subscription-manager register 
  • Sistem akan meminta:

    • Username Red Hat 

    • Password

    • Jika berhasil maka akan muncul "The system has been registered with ID: XXXXXXXXX"

                                          Disini saya sudah melakukan registrasi, jadi hasilnya seperti ini

     3. Setelah registrasi, masukkan perintah selanjutnya

sudo subscription-manager attach --auto

  • Jika sukses, akan muncul:
Successfully attached a subscription for: Red Hat Developer Subscription

  • Atau jika sudah pernah, akan muncul:
Ignoring the request to auto-attach. Attaching subscriptions is disabled 
for organization "17341850" because Simple Content Access (SCA) is enabled.

📂 4. Mengaktifkan Repository Default

  • Setelah sistem terdaftar dan punya langganan aktif, aktifkan repository default:

sudo subscription-manager repos --enable=rhel-9-for-x86_64-baseos-rpms
sudo subscription-manager repos --enable=rhel-9-for-x86_64-appstream-rpms

🔍 5. Melihat Daftar Repository

  • Untuk mengecek repo apa saja yang tersedia:
dnf repolist

6. Penyelesaian masalah yang sering terjadi

HTTP error code 401: Unauthorized
You must first accept Red Hat's Terms and Conditions.



🔍 PENYEBABNYA:

Akun belum menyetujui Terms & Conditions di website Red Hat. Ini wajib dilakukan pertama

kali setelah daftar akun Red Hat Developer.

  • Cara Mengatasi :
  1. Kunjungi halaman (manual link Terms & Conditions):

     2. Login dengan email yang sudah dibuat
3. Di situ kamu akan melihat halaman yang berisi Terms and Conditions, dan di bawahnya ada
tombol "I Accept" atau "Submit".
Klik dan setujui syarat dan ketentuannya.


















Komentar

Postingan populer dari blog ini

Installasi/Konfigurasi Server DNS Red Hat Enterprise Linux (RHEL)

Installasi Web Server di Red Hat Enterprise Linux (RHEL)

install dan konfigurasi LMS (moodle) di Red Hat Enterprise Linux (RHEL)